      We recommend that all intensive courses are strictly on a one to one basis, so that you can learn at your own pace. Your instructor will monitor your ability using a track record on a continuous basis and discuss your progress with you regularly.

     Take advantage of our introductory lesson offer. This will give you and your instructor the chance to get to know each other.  Your instructor will then be able to assess your driving and give you sound advice on the best course of action for you.

     Typically courses can last from three to fifteen days with morning and afternoon sessions each lasting three and half hours with occasional breaks and separated by a lunch break of at least an hour.

    Leader School of Driving will try to arrange your driving test to be a few days after completion of your course. Experience shows that you will perform better on test if you are well rested and fresh on the day. We will also consider leaving enough time for us to cancel the test without loss of the test fee if really necessary. Just knowing that you have the option will help prevent molehills becoming mountains during your course and if necessary arrange another day session before your test if you seem to be having problems in your driving, making the whole experience much more enjoyable.                                                 Proper Preparation Prevents Poor Performance 

      Learning with a local driving instructor is preferable to a residential intensive driving course. Without the added cost of travel and accommodation it will be cheaper too. Residential driving courses almost invariably involve taking the practical driving test on the last day of the course. Far better to take the test in a relaxed frame of mind after a few day's break from constant driving and a good night's sleep in your own bed.

      A practical test cannot be booked until you have passed your Theory test therefore it is recommended, though not essential, that you pass the Theory test before commencing an intensive course.  Your instructor will be glad to advise you when you arrange your introductory lesson.

Which intensive course do I book ?

It all depends on actual hours of training, experience and professional tuition and practice you have already received. The younger you are the less tuition you normally need. We have devised a guide giving an indication to which course to book. Please note that this is a guide and you may in fact require more or less time.

If you are not sure on which course to book, we will book you an assessment lesson which will last for 2 hours. Your instructor will advise you on which course to take at the end of the lesson.

 

Previous experience : Advised minimum course length :
0 - 6 Hrs training : Minimum 10 Sessions - 15 Sessions

With very little or no experience it would be expected to take in excess of 35 - 40 hours of one to one interactive training. this course would be suitable for the complete novice.

6 -10 Hrs training : Minimum 8 Sessions - 12 Sessions

Ideal for enthusiastic pupils of all ages with little or no experience.

10 - 15 Hrs training :
Minimum 7 Sessions - 9 Sessions

Suitable for pupils who have received professional tuition and have gained control in moving off and stopping the vehicle, also covered basic manoeuvres.

15 - 20 Hrs training :
Minimum 6 Sessions - 7 Sessions

Similar to the above course and designed for the more enthusiastic pupil and having more training and practice.

20 - 25 Hrs training :
Minimum 5 Sessions

For the keen learner with good control, needing to advance to test standard in the shortest possible time. 

25 Hrs training +: Minimum 3 Sessions

Please note that a 3 Session course is only suitable for test standard pupils who have failed a previous test and only need a refresher course.
